Easybrain is now looking for a Unity Developer who, together with the team of seasoned professionals, will drive forward new and existing flagship projects played by millions every day.
Responsibilities:
Development of mobile puzzle games.
Requirements:
- At least 4 years of experience with Unity;
- Expert knowledge of Unity engine components;
- Expert knowledge of C# programming language;
- Good experience in game optimization techniques;
- Experience in building effective game systems;
- Experience in writing and optimizing HLSL shaders for mobile platforms;
- Experience in creating rich user interfaces using Unity GUI;
- Good knowledge of algorithms;
- Proven track record of delivered mobile projects;
- Knowledge of Russian language is a must;
- Knowledge of English language - intermediate+.
Will be a plus:
- Experience in developing native components for Android and iOS;
- Knowledge of client-server communication principles and protocols.
Benefits:
Besides the engaging tasks, support from experienced colleagues, and the opportunity to realize your own ideas, challenge, and drive, we offer:
- High salary with performance bonuses;
- Modern office and equipment;
- Snacks and drinks;
- Attendance of key industry events;
- Medical insurance;
- Sports reimbursement;
- English lessons;
- Relocation package if needed;
- Fast-paced and easy-going environment.